Senior Occupational Therapists play a vital role in supporting children and young people with complex disabilities.

The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of delivering high-quality occupational therapy services, working closely with families and carers to achieve the best possible outcomes for the children.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ive assessments and develop treatment plans tailored to each child's needs
  • Deliver expert occupational therapy interventions, including guidance and education for children, families and carers
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ure integrated care approaches
  • Evaluate and refine treatment plans, setting realistic goals and objectives
  • Provide clinical leadership and mentorship to junior staff members
  • Participate in service development initiatives to enhance quality and efficiency

Requirements:

  • Bachelor of Science in Occupational Therapy or equivalent qualification
  • CORU registration or eligibility to register with CORU
  • Minimum 3 years post-qualification experience in paediatrics, with expertise in working with children with complex disabilities
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with ability to work effectively with diverse professionals
  • Full driving license required
